About Cuddington Croft Primary School

Cuddington Croft is an all-through 2 Form Surrey Primary School for children aged 3-11 years, including the Nursery Unit. The school is situated in West Drive, Cheam, within a pleasant, residential area in the Borough of Epsom and Ewell. We are significantly oversubscribed due to the high standards our children achieve, the first-rate staff team, and very good OFSTED reports. The school is noted for its excellent SATs results, and regularly features in the top 10 Surrey Primary Schools, and occasionally in the top 200 schools within the country. The majority of children significantly exceed the nationally expected grades in both key stage 1 & 2.
